A thimbleful of red is redder than a bucketful.
Henri Matisse
ShareWTF𝕏

Interpretation

What this quote means

The intensity of color can be more impactful in small quantities than in large amounts.

Henri Matisse's quote suggests that a small amount of a bold color, like red, can have a greater visual impact than much larger quantities of the same color. The quote emphasizes the idea that quality and intensity can outweigh quantity in artistic expression, inviting viewers to reconsider how colors are utilized and perceived in art and design.
